How To Fix OIUCA299 - No termination points were selected for the & network


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: OIUCA - E&P Contract Alloaction

  • Message number: 299

  • Message text: No termination points were selected for the & network

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    This reject was caused by one of the following:
    - The template build was not run or refreshed
    - A contract has not been set up on the ACR for a termination point

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
